Avulapalle Population - Chittoor, Andhra Pradesh

Avulapalle is a large village located in Somala Mandal of Chittoor district, Andhra Pradesh with total 968 families residing. The Avulapalle village has population of 3637 of which 1801 are males while 1836 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Avulapalle village population of children with age 0-6 is 391 which makes up 10.75 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Avulapalle village is 1019 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Avulapalle as per census is 1036,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Avulapalle village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Avulapalle village was 59.58 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Avulapalle Male literacy stands at 68.05 % while female literacy rate was 51.25 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 7.48 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 5.25 % of total population in Avulapalle village.

Work Profile

In Avulapalle village out of total population, 1986 were engaged in work activities. 93.25 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 6.75 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1986 workers engaged in Main Work, 906 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 835 were Agricultural labourer.
